Collymore – Rafa must go!
The ex-Liverpool star Stan Collymore has spoken out what quite a few fans must be thinking after this weekends result. He thinks that the players don’t want to play for Benitez any more and the Spaniard should leave for the good of the club.
Collymore said in his column in the Mirror: “Perhaps Liverpool’s latest dire defeat at lowly Portsmouth will finally convince fans that Rafa Benitez is NOT the right man to lead the club.”
“And I am beginning to think Benitez has lost the dressing-room at Anfield, which could be the final straw for the Spaniard.”
“I’ve been writing in this column for over a year now that Rafa must go if Liverpool are ever to win the Premier League.”
“Rafa’s bizarre tactical decisions, poor signings and failure to buy adequate cover in key positions, were the reasons why I’ve stuck to my guns and taken no little abuse from some Liverpool fans.”
“However, if your motto is still ‘In Rafa we trust’ after reading this, you really are living in cloud cuckoo-land.”
“I heard earlier this year that key players at Liverpool do not totally trust in Rafa’s decision-making.”
“And I think the latest abject performance at Portsmouth probably shows that Steven Gerrard, Fernando Torres and Jamie Carragher no longer want to play for this manager.”
“I played for Martin O’Neill, all too briefly at Leicester, and I would have run through a brick wall for the bloke.”
“But I didn’t see that in Stevie G and Co at Portsmouth, which is why Rafa simply must go – ASAP.”
“Benitez will, of course, no doubt wait while sitting on the £20-odd million in his contract but ,if he really does love the club, he will walk and let Guus Hiddink or Jose Mourinho take charge.”
